Stock Predictions & Stock Market Forecast 2025, 2026, 2027, 2028, 2029
View analyst forecasts, price targets, buy/sell ratings, revenue/earnings forecasts and more

Ticker
Company
Zen Rating
Price
Value
Graham Fair Value
Graham Fair Value %
P/E
Forward P/E
P/S
P/B
PEG
Free Cash Flow
Free Cash Flow Yield
Book Value
BVPS
EV
EV/EBITDA
MSM
MSC INDUSTRIAL DIRECT CO INC
$89.44$41.85113.74%25.05x20.70x1.32x3.59x1.57x$271.21M5.44%$1.39B24.89$5.47B13.48
EOSE
EOS ENERGY ENTERPRISES INC
$17.27N/AN/A-2.22x-42.57x73.80x-2.15xN/A-$245.51M-5.23%-$2.32B-8.54$5.33B-4.93
CRSP
CRISPR THERAPEUTICS AG
$52.19N/AN/A-9.37x-8.26x124.26x2.60xN/A-$303.14M-6.36%$1.92B20.98$4.89B-10.50
HWC
HANCOCK WHITNEY CORP
$59.33$39.9448.55%10.58x10.35x3.49x1.11x3.01x$572.16M11.36%$4.47B52.72$5.76B8.96
MTDR
MATADOR RESOURCES CO
$39.88$38.324.06%6.37x6.66x1.30x0.90x7.69x$435.29M8.77%$5.51B44.26$8.08B3.31
GPI
GROUP 1 AUTOMOTIVE INC
$391.79$368.576.30%13.67x9.17x0.22x1.62x0.72x$585.80M11.68%$3.05B238.52$10.60B11.64
WEX
WEX INC
$144.25$177.35-18.66%18.49x9.03x1.89x4.42x0.41x$657.10M13.24%$1.12B32.51$8.49B8.84
WTM
WHITE MOUNTAINS INSURANCE GROUP LTD
$1,934.47$1.29k50.51%35.66x14.19x1.98x1.04x0.74x$560.70M11.35%$4.77B1,867.37$5.37B20.84
TFX
TELEFLEX INC
$111.49N/AN/A-15.29x7.87x1.55x1.29xN/A$264.33M5.36%$3.82B86.40$7.34B89.62
ZETA
ZETA GLOBAL HOLDINGS CORP
$20.47N/AN/A-227.44x30.66x3.72x7.15xN/A$140.58M3.09%$689.21M3.10$4.74B107.58
TGTX
TG THERAPEUTICS INC
$31.01N/AN/A10.10x40.20x8.48x8.11xN/A-$70.24M-1.56%$607.22M4.18$5.10B44.33
ACA
ARCOSA INC
$100.37$42.18137.95%33.13x24.51x1.74x1.90x1.52x$318.90M6.48%$2.58B52.75$6.29B11.60
CACC
CREDIT ACCEPTANCE CORP
$445.00$287.4254.83%11.62x11.56x2.17x3.11x2.55x$1.09B21.77%$1.58B140.34$10.78B9.91
OGS
ONE GAS INC
$81.77$31.86156.66%18.97x18.64x2.08x1.54x4.46x-$120.56M-2.45%$3.18B52.88$8.29B9.69
ACIW
ACI WORLDWIDE INC
$47.57$15.58205.28%19.03x20.23x2.84x3.32x16.88x$312.87M6.37%$1.48B14.33$5.60B11.55
KRG
KITE REALTY GROUP TRUST
$22.64N/AN/A35.38x39.62x5.81x1.54xN/A$469.81M9.46%$3.17B14.46$7.75B11.71
ALGM
ALLEGRO MICROSYSTEMS INC
$26.47N/AN/A-176.47x49.85x6.21x5.19xN/A$58.10M1.19%$944.18M5.10$5.08B96.62
PAM
PAMPA ENERGY INC
$89.06$1.87k-95.24%7.74x0.43x2.58x1.47x0.02x-$12.00M-0.25%$3.29B60.42$6.18B9.06
MCY
MERCURY GENERAL CORP
$87.28N/AN/A11.01x19.20x0.83x2.17xN/A$1.03B21.20%$2.23B40.30$4.17B6.51
NXE
NEXGEN ENERGY LTD
$8.47N/AN/A-20.46x-30.61xN/A7.34xN/A-$135.77M-2.80%$656.29M1.15$5.03B-26.02
OSIS
OSI SYSTEMS INC
$283.48$93.10204.50%31.22x27.05x2.73x5.09x2.61x$111.81M2.33%$945.96M55.99$5.38B20.49
ITRI
ITRON INC
$104.88$44.36136.45%18.53x15.44x1.99x2.84x3.40x$341.72M7.12%$1.69B37.01$4.74B11.37
RDN
RADIAN GROUP INC
$35.40$29.6619.34%8.76x8.67x3.86x1.03x2.13x-$560.23M-11.55%$4.65B33.96$5.91B6.58
CCC
CCC INTELLIGENT SOLUTIONS HOLDINGS INC
$7.46N/AN/A-746.00x20.47x4.59x2.25xN/A$255.34M5.42%$2.13B3.37$5.76B27.60
MZTI
MARZETTI CO
$174.10$54.53219.25%28.22x24.33x2.47x4.70x3.46x$255.12M5.34%$1.02B37.11$4.64B16.53
SIGI
SELECTIVE INSURANCE GROUP INC
$79.12$61.9227.78%12.10x11.08x0.91x1.37x1.23x$1.15B24.12%$3.49B57.77$5.66B9.64
GOLF
ACUSHNET HOLDINGS CORP
$81.44$22.05269.37%22.07x22.87x1.93x5.61x51.07x$110.14M2.26%$852.28M14.23$5.59B14.21
MTH
MERITAGE HOMES CORP
$67.82$43.8154.81%9.02x9.75x0.79x0.90x315.95x-$252.31M-5.26%$5.29B74.81$5.88B8.07
REZI
RESIDEO TECHNOLOGIES INC
$31.80N/AN/A-6.84x11.23x0.64x1.72xN/A-$1.33B-28.15%$2.77B18.60$7.58B-28.62
LOPE
GRAND CANYON EDUCATION INC
$169.82$98.2272.89%22.86x18.34x4.32x6.27x1.14x$241.62M5.13%$758.04M27.33$4.76B15.30
DOOO
BRP INC
$64.81N/AN/A-186.24x14.19x0.84x13.24xN/A$348.33M7.36%$357.68M4.90$6.85B21.91
AQN
ALGONQUIN POWER & UTILITIES CORP
$6.16N/AN/A-205.33x19.59x1.98x1.02xN/A$717.85M15.18%$4.64B6.05$11.10B12.65
BULL
WEBULL CORP
$9.77N/AN/A0.44x91.22x9.19x6.29xN/A$457.56M10.86%$751.56M1.74$3.18B220.41
BCO
BRINKS CO
$113.82$98.1116.01%28.53x14.17x0.93x17.61x0.56x$417.70M8.76%$268.50M6.41$7.25B8.98
WFG
WEST FRASER TIMBER CO LTD
$59.90N/AN/A-19.20x-17.01x0.83x0.71xN/A$13.00M0.28%$6.62B83.99$4.48B17.63
ENLT
ENLIGHT RENEWABLE ENERGY LTD
$39.55$35.4311.62%23.13x15.46x9.67x3.52x0.58x-$902.33M-19.10%$1.34B11.24$8.33B19.84
CAMT
CAMTEK LTD
$103.06$28.30264.15%97.23x31.75x9.72x8.16x1.73xN/AN/A$578.04M12.63$4.65BN/A
GHC
GRAHAM HOLDINGS CO
$1,080.06N/AN/A6.47x22.83x0.95x1.06xN/A$361.36M7.72%$4.46B1,028.32$5.65B4.07
SBRA
SABRA HEALTH CARE REIT INC
$18.88$5.40249.50%25.51x24.14x6.08x1.67x6.37x$375.79M8.29%$2.82B11.78$7.09B15.21
NE
NOBLE CORP PLC
$29.58$8.99228.98%21.13x29.77x1.36x1.04x12.90x$392.33M8.35%$4.53B28.54$6.20B5.52
HGTY
HAGERTY INC
$13.73$3.50292.60%39.23x41.01x0.97x22.19x3.48x$154.70M11.72%$211.65M2.20$4.58B62.27
SNEX
STONEX GROUP INC
$90.03$68.8430.78%14.62x12.06x0.03x2.37x1.01x$989.90M23.34%$1.98B42.00$20.68B42.60
NNI
NELNET INC
$129.96N/AN/A10.92x18.25x2.69x1.28xN/A$464.54M9.84%$3.65B100.60$11.73B17.56
AUB
ATLANTIC UNION BANKSHARES CORP
$32.71$35.64-8.23%17.31x10.22x4.42x0.95x0.49x$2.21B47.70%$4.92B34.69$4.73B16.74
AX
AXOS FINANCIAL INC
$82.00$72.6512.87%10.76x9.87x3.86x1.66x1.07x$492.38M10.60%$2.79B49.31$3.11B4.91
HRI
HERC HOLDINGS INC
$139.46N/AN/A-55.34x17.28x1.12x2.41xN/A$229.00M4.95%$1.93B58.10$14.36B11.35
IFS
INTERCORP FINANCIAL SERVICES INC
$41.65$32.3828.63%8.11x9.05x2.73x1.32x6.14x-$663.24M-14.31%$3.50B31.49$5.33B6.22
ELF
ELF BEAUTY INC
$77.74$38.43102.28%53.61x21.51x3.27x4.07x0.96x$141.98M3.13%$1.14B19.52$5.35B26.40
BOX
BOX INC
$31.96$14.07127.20%24.58x24.07x4.11x-17.19x1.82x$304.66M6.58%-$269.36M-1.86$4.63B37.94
GPK
GRAPHIC PACKAGING HOLDING CO
$15.69$18.87-16.85%9.23x7.70x0.54x1.41x0.65x-$309.00M-6.67%$3.29B11.13$10.43B7.40
ST
SENSATA TECHNOLOGIES HOLDING PLC
$31.74N/AN/A-158.70x9.09x1.25x1.70xN/A$477.30M10.32%$2.72B18.66$7.04B13.71
NJR
NEW JERSEY RESOURCES CORP
$46.03N/AN/A11.15x14.62x2.20x1.91xN/A$19.34M0.42%$2.42B24.15$8.18B9.51
UGP
ULTRAPAR HOLDINGS INC
$4.27$14.43-70.40%11.57x2.17x0.20xN/A0.13x$573.95M12.41%N/AN/AN/AN/A
BBWI
BATH & BODY WORKS INC
$22.40$28.35-21.00%6.69x6.37x0.63x-2.98x0.94x$783.00M16.96%-$1.55B-7.51$9.25B5.94
SHC
SOTERA HEALTH CO
$16.25$6.40154.08%81.25x20.47x4.01x8.39x1.15x$86.62M1.88%$550.47M1.94$6.59B15.40
NPO
ENPRO INC
$219.09$136.0761.01%53.31x27.93x4.17x3.03x0.72x$152.10M3.30%$1.52B72.21$4.93B19.32
PAY
PAYMENTUS HOLDINGS INC
$36.78$7.73376.04%76.63x60.49x4.10x8.58x2.76x$108.25M2.35%$537.40M4.29$4.33B36.52
VKTX
VIKING THERAPEUTICS INC
$40.78N/AN/A-19.24x-15.17xN/A6.46xN/A-$224.58M-4.90%$713.03M6.35$4.51B-19.03
OPCH
OPTION CARE HEALTH INC
$29.04$16.0381.12%23.05x16.61x0.85x3.39x1.24x$220.68M4.70%$1.36B8.40$5.58B13.05
PI
IMPINJ INC
$153.04N/AN/A-340.09x72.19x12.48x23.63xN/A$40.76M0.91%$194.96M6.65$4.84B728.49
TGS
GAS TRANSPORTER OF THE SOUTH INC
$30.53$25.69k-99.88%13.89x0.04x4.22x2.30x0.00x$173.73M3.78%$2.00B13.26$5.06B6.16
PRAX
PRAXIS PRECISION MEDICINES INC
$183.61N/AN/A-14.17x-13.42x540.03x13.37xN/A-$228.92M-5.67%$343.51M15.63$4.44B-16.34
FLG
FLAGSTAR BANK NATIONAL ASSOCIATION
$11.04N/AN/A-12.40x-27.30x2.54x0.57xN/A$599.00M13.05%$8.11B19.50$9.29B-28.76
LAUR
LAUREATE EDUCATION INC
$31.13$17.0982.12%22.89x19.00x2.90x4.10x1.26x$255.03M5.56%$1.12B7.59$4.78B10.12
TDS
TELEPHONE & DATA SYSTEMS INC
$39.71N/AN/A-36.43x-84.13x1.19x1.03xN/A$291.25M6.32%$4.47B38.47$5.06B7.95
QTWO
Q2 HOLDINGS INC
$73.32$23.96206.04%141.00x32.09x5.95x7.36x1.30x$153.62M3.36%$622.89M9.97$4.65B47.39
KYMR
KYMERA THERAPEUTICS INC
$63.53N/AN/A-17.65x-18.30x126.81x4.83xN/A-$230.21M-4.15%$946.26M10.84$4.54B-15.83
BDC
BELDEN INC
$115.86$66.6873.76%20.29x15.54x1.72x3.67x1.28x$213.82M4.67%$1.24B31.43$5.61B13.30
RIG
TRANSOCEAN LTD
$4.13N/AN/A-1.32x59.00x1.02x0.56xN/A$482.00M12.15%$8.08B8.41$9.52B-5.28
MMS
MAXIMUS INC
$80.56$65.8022.43%14.75x10.46x0.84x2.56x0.88x-$143.81M-3.15%$1.77B31.28$6.26B9.66
LPL
LG DISPLAY CO LTD
$4.53N/AN/A-9.13x0.00x0.24x0.97xN/A$675.69M14.92%$4.67B4.67$13.11BN/A
TAC
TRANSALTA CORP
$15.26N/AN/A-33.39x96.34x2.55x4.13xN/A$260.71M5.75%$1.10B3.69$6.94B12.12
CHH
CHOICE HOTELS INTERNATIONAL INC
$97.73N/AN/A11.89x13.79x2.83x30.19xN/A$176.39M3.90%$149.77M3.24$6.50B10.08
SSL
SASOL LTD
$6.96$72.46-90.39%11.58x0.27x0.32x0.52x0.04x$698.70M15.46%$8.64B13.31$9.04B7.67
AKO.B
ANDINA BOTTLING CO INC
$28.55$707.87-95.97%17.08x0.10x1.29x4.27x0.02x$72.43M1.61%$1.06B6.70$5.52B11.68
RUN
SUNRUN INC
$19.44N/AN/A-1.74x17.39x1.94x1.51xN/A-$3.66B-81.52%$2.98B12.92$18.05B-18.09
CNR
CORE NATURAL RESOURCES INC
$88.03N/AN/A-209.60x-39.84x1.21x1.19xN/A$81.16M1.80%$3.78B73.75$4.48B10.12
SKY
CHAMPION HOMES INC
$80.75$26.29207.13%20.87x22.82x1.72x2.85x7.91x$210.67M4.67%$1.58B28.31$4.01B11.97
HUT
HUT 8 CORP
$41.73$17.70135.76%19.78x223.27x24.71x3.13x2.85x-$283.17M-6.43%$1.44B13.66$4.86B10.60
MAC
MACERICH CO
$17.54N/AN/A-10.57x-45.36x4.34x1.79xN/A-$227.29M-5.10%$2.51B9.88$9.26B36.02
FFIN
FIRST FINANCIAL BANKSHARES INC
$31.36$14.31119.20%18.45x17.19x7.72x2.45x2.63x$298.33M6.64%$1.83B12.78$3.91B12.63
PBF
PBF ENERGY INC
$38.71N/AN/A-8.40x-6.72x0.15x0.86xN/A-$1.71B-38.20%$5.23B45.22$7.16B60.72
FG
F&G ANNUITIES & LIFE INC
$33.28$50.22-33.73%9.54x8.77x0.80x0.93x0.41x$4.82B108.81%$4.82B36.27$4.53B3.29
LSTR
LANDSTAR SYSTEM INC
$130.43$53.26144.87%33.36x28.43x0.94x5.04x1.58x$208.76M4.63%$888.70M25.70$4.23B18.52
GVA
GRANITE CONSTRUCTION INC
$102.47$57.8777.07%24.57x18.30x1.06x3.87x1.13x$364.47M8.12%$1.16B26.40$5.50B12.50
AKRO
AKERO THERAPEUTICS INC
$54.30N/AN/A-14.52x-14.61xN/A4.67xN/A-$250.17M-5.62%$957.64M11.68$4.29B-14.91
PHI
PLDT INC
$20.63$629.92-96.72%7.92x0.13x1.18x2.21x0.01x$376.67M8.45%$2.01B9.32$10.14B5.89
DOCN
DIGITALOCEAN HOLDINGS INC
$48.37N/AN/A17.46x22.71x5.11x-63.57xN/A$139.58M3.17%-$69.62M-0.76$5.80B17.01
HCC
WARRIOR MET COAL INC
$84.05$34.60142.90%127.35x-169.83x3.61x2.09x1.01x-$242.02M-5.48%$2.12B40.27$4.31B21.56
CALM
CAL-MAINE FOODS INC
$90.94N/AN/A3.49x8.76x1.00x1.64xN/A$1.22B27.67%$2.70B55.86$4.16B2.35
MRCY
MERCURY SYSTEMS INC
$73.10N/AN/A-130.54x74.27x4.64x2.98xN/A$135.58M3.13%$1.48B24.92$4.73B69.32
SSRM
SSR MINING INC
$21.63$23.46-7.79%20.03x14.18x3.07x1.32x0.47x$191.69M4.37%$3.33B16.41$4.35B9.81
CUZ
COUSINS PROPERTIES INC
$26.12$3.53640.91%74.63x74.61x4.55x0.93x6.50x-$918.03M-20.93%$4.73B28.19$7.69B12.62
CVCO
CAVCO INDUSTRIES INC
$562.08$197.06185.24%22.82x21.99x2.07x4.04x3.87x$180.07M4.05%$1.09B137.32$4.02B15.12
FSK
FS KKR CAPITAL CORP
$15.65$22.22-29.56%16.13x6.51x2.78x0.71x0.35x$1.38B31.37%$6.16B21.99$11.62B15.43
ABG
ASBURY AUTOMOTIVE GROUP INC
$224.76$202.6610.91%7.86x7.95x0.25x1.13x2.29x$629.00M14.35%$3.88B198.87$10.32B9.40
PECO
PHILLIPS EDISON & COMPANY INC
$34.71$5.06586.57%52.59x57.03x6.13x1.92x10.57x-$157.21M-3.60%$2.28B18.11$6.75B14.85
DLO
DLOCAL LTD
$14.86$7.8689.08%29.14x23.11x5.05x9.74x1.13x$116.61M2.67%$447.96M1.53$3.95B16.19
INTR
INTER & CO INC
$9.90$24.15-59.00%21.11x3.13x3.23x2.56x0.17x$1.92B44.12%$1.70B3.87$4.99B12.44
NAMS
NEWAMSTERDAM PHARMA CO NV
$38.31N/AN/A-16.07x-27.62x106.12x5.13xN/A-$168.07M-3.87%$846.59M7.47$3.72B-14.47
1...131415...55
WallStreetZen does not provide financial advice and does not issue recommendations or offers to buy stock or sell any security.

Information is provided 'as-is' and solely for informational purposes and is not advice. WallStreetZen does not bear any responsibility for any losses or damage that may occur as a result of reliance on this data.